Up until now, Platinum got the high output engine, but no more. Since I wanted Platinum for other reasons, I've accepted I'll have to go aftermarket for the tuning needed for reaching the full potential of the engine.

How does tuning work from the user experience perspective, though? Let's assume 5Star or Livernois for the sake of discussion.

So, I'll buy the tuning device and select the tuning programs that I want for it. And then, what? Do I leave this thing dangling from my ODB2 port any time I want to use it? Or is it merely a programmer that I can disconnect once the tunes are loaded?

What should impact the device that I ultimately select?

How do I select different tunes when I want to use them?

How do the tunes interact with my drive mode select knob? Do I choose which drive mode to load which tune into? Could I program only Sport Mode and leave Tow/Hauling and Eco in stock configuration? Or could I get cute and put a highly agressive tune over the Eco mode?

I can't say how all the products operate but I can tell you how mine works. I have an SCT Tuner, model is X-Cal 4. Was around $400. Then you buy custom tune files and they will email them to you. You load them on your tuner and plug it into the vehicle. You then load it into the vehicle, and should also have extra options you can also adjust like idle speed and shift pressure etc. Once you upload it, your done and you can unplug the tuner. Only need the tuner to upload the tune or return it to stock.
